Iran grows four-month semis, finished steel output

In the first four months of the current Iranian year, or 21 March-22 July 2022, Iranian finished steel output grew 5.3% on-year to 7.82 million tonnes, while semis output rose 8.2% to 11.46mt, notes Kallanish. Despite slab production declining 0.7% on-year to 4.27mt, billet and bloom saw output increase by 14.3% to 7.18mt, according to the Iranian Steel Producers Association (ISPA)'s online Chilan portal.
